Which appraisal method involves evaluation input from multiple levels within the firm as well as external sources?

Explanation:
Evaluating performance with inputs from multiple levels and external sources is the 360-degree feedback approach. By gathering perspectives from supervisors, peers, direct reports, and often customers or other external stakeholders, this method paints a comprehensive picture of how an employee performs across different contexts. It helps reveal strengths and development needs that a single-source review might miss and supports more informed development planning. The other methods are more limited in scope. A rating scales method relies on a supervisor rating on predefined criteria, usually from one source. The critical incident method focuses on describing specific events that illustrate performance, which may not provide a broad, multi-perspective view. The essay method uses a written narrative, often from a single source, without the structured, multi-source input that characterizes 360-degree feedback.
